.. _V6.03.123: - **v6.03.123** SSNP123 - Elastoplasticity notched plate ============================================================ **Summary:** This test in quasistatic plane deformations makes it possible to illustrate questions relating to incompressibility when using an elastoplastic behavior law: when the plasticity rate becomes important, non-physical stress oscillations may appear. It is shown that the use of sub-integrated QUAD4 and HEXA8 elements can overcome this problem. It is a notched rectangular plate made of an elastoplastic material with isotropic work hardening which is subjected to traction at its ends. We are interested in the elastoplastic solution in charge. Modeling A corresponds to the use of sub-integrated QUAD4 elements stabilized by the "assumed strain" method. B modeling corresponds to the use of incompressible QUAD8 elements that make it possible to obtain a reference solution for modeling A. C modeling corresponds to the use of sub-integrated HEXA8 elements stabilized by the "assumed strain" method. D modeling corresponds to the use of incompressible HEXA20 elements that make it possible to obtain a reference solution for C modeling.
